SQL如何进行服务器配置
-
要进行SQL服务器配置,您可以按照以下步骤进行操作:
-
安装SQL服务器:首先,您需要下载和安装适用于您操作系统的SQL服务器软件。常用的SQL服务器软件有Microsoft SQL Server、MySQL和PostgreSQL等。根据您的需求选择合适的软件,并按照安装向导进行安装。
-
配置网络设置:在安装完成后,您需要配置SQL服务器的网络设置。通过配置网络设置,可以让其他计算机能够访问您的SQL服务器。您可以选择使用默认的端口,或者指定一个自定义的端口。您还需要设置防火墙规则,确保允许从其他计算机访问SQL服务器。
-
创建和配置数据库:一旦SQL服务器安装和网络设置完成,您可以开始创建数据库。通过SQL客户端工具,如SQL Server Management Studio、MySQL Workbench或pgAdmin等,连接到SQL服务器,并使用SQL语句创建数据库。您还可以配置数据库的名称、存储路径、备份策略等。
-
配置安全性和权限:在配置SQL服务器时,确保设置适当的安全性和权限。这包括创建用户和角色,并分配适当的权限。您可以设置数据库级别的权限、表级别的权限和列级别的权限,以控制用户对数据的访问和操作。
-
监测和优化性能:配置SQL服务器后,您需要监测和优化性能,以确保服务器的稳定运行。您可以使用性能监视工具,如SQL Server Profiler、MySQL Performance Schema或pg_stat_statements等,来监测SQL服务器的性能指标。根据监测结果,您可以进行优化操作,如索引优化、查询重写或调整服务器参数等。
以上是进行SQL服务器配置的基本步骤。具体的配置过程可能因不同的SQL服务器软件而有所差异,建议您参考官方文档或相关教程,以获得更详细的配置指导。
1年前 -
-
服务器的配置对于SQL数据库的性能和稳定性至关重要,下面将介绍SQL服务器的配置步骤。
-
硬件配置
首先,要考虑服务器的硬件配置。通常情况下,SQL服务器需要较高的计算资源和存储能力。以下是一些重要的硬件配置参数:- CPU:选择适当的CPU,根据数据库负载的大小和类型来确定。
- 内存:确保服务器有足够的内存来处理数据库请求。对于大型数据库,建议配置大容量的内存。
- 硬盘:选择高速硬盘,如SSD,以提高数据库的读写速度。此外,还可以考虑使用RAID技术保证数据的安全性和冗余性。
-
操作系统配置
在安装SQL服务器之前,需确保操作系统的正确配置。以下是一些常见的操作系统配置参数:- 内核参数:根据数据库的需要,调整操作系统的内核参数,如file-max, max user processes等。
- 文件系统:对于大容量数据库,建议使用较新的文件系统,如ext4或XFS,并进行适当的配置优化。
- 安全设置:设置合适的防火墙规则,禁止不必要的端口访问,并加强对数据库的安全性控制。
-
SQL服务器配置
安装和配置SQL服务器是关键的步骤,以下是一些重要的配置参数:- 配置文件:编辑SQL服务器的配置文件,如my.cnf或my.ini。根据实际需求,调整参数,如缓冲区大小,最大连接数等。
- 连接池设置:配置合适的连接池参数,如最大连接数,最小连接数等。这样可以提高数据库的并发性能。
- 存储引擎设置:根据数据库的需求和特性,选择合适的存储引擎,默认使用的是InnoDB。根据实际需求,对存储引擎进行参数调整。
- 日志设置:配置SQL服务器的日志参数,包括错误日志,查询日志和慢查询日志等。这些日志可以帮助我们分析数据库的性能和故障。
-
性能优化
为了提高SQL服务器的性能,可以考虑以下优化策略:- 索引优化:根据数据库的查询需求,创建合适的索引。注意避免过多的索引,以减少写操作的开销。
- 查询优化:使用合适的查询语句,避免全表扫描和无效的查询。使用EXPLAIN命令来分析查询计划,从而优化查询性能。
- 缓存设置:启用查询缓存,提高查询的响应速度。根据实际情况,调整查询缓存的大小和缓存失效策略。
以上是SQL服务器的配置步骤,当然,根据具体的需求和环境,还有其他配置参数需要考虑。一个良好配置的SQL服务器可以提供高性能和稳定的数据库服务。
1年前 -
-
服务器配置是指在SQL服务器上进行一系列设置,以提高性能、安全性和可靠性。以下是SQL服务器配置的一般步骤和方法:
-
硬件要求:
在开始配置之前,首先确保服务器的硬件符合SQL服务器的最低要求。具体要求可以参考SQL服务器的官方文档。 -
安装和配置SQL服务器:
- 下载和安装SQL服务器软件。这通常涉及访问SQL服务器的官方网站,并选择适合操作系统和版本的软件进行下载和安装。
- 安装向导将引导您进行SQL服务器的基本配置。在这个过程中,您将需要选择安装类型、实例名称、管理员密码等。
- 确认SQL服务器安装完成后,运行SQL服务器配置管理工具。在这个工具中,您可以配置各种SQL服务器选项,包括网络配置、安全性和性能设置等。
-
网络配置:
- SQL服务器可以通过TCP/IP协议进行通信,您需要确保SQL服务器已配置为允许远程连接。可以使用SQL服务器配置管理工具打开TCP/IP协议,设置监听的IP地址和端口号。
- 配置防火墙以允许SQL服务器通过特定的端口号进行通信,以便远程客户端可以访问数据库。
-
安全性设置:
- 创建SQL服务器登录账户和口令策略,以确保只有授权用户可以访问数据库。
- 还可以配置SQL服务器的身份验证模式,可以选择Windows身份验证模式或混合模式。在混合模式下,可以使用Windows本地账户或SQL服务器账户进行身份验证。
-
数据库设置:
- 创建和配置数据库。可以使用SQL Server Management Studio工具来创建数据库,并设置数据库的大小、文件和日志的位置、备份策略等。
- 配置数据库的权限和安全性,以确保只有授权用户可以对数据库进行操作。
-
性能优化:
- 配置SQL服务器以提高性能。可以通过更改服务器参数,如内存分配、并发连接数等来调整性能设置。
- 定期监视和优化SQL查询,以确保查询的执行效率和速度。
总结:
SQL服务器的配置涉及多个方面,包括硬件要求、安装和配置、网络配置、安全性设置、数据库设置和性能优化。通过合理的配置和优化,可以提高SQL服务器的性能、安全性和可靠性。最好根据具体的需求和情况进行适当的配置和优化。1年前 -